CentOS 停止维护(特别是 CentOS 8 在 2021 年底停止维护)后,许多用户面临系统迁移的选择。对于阿里云用户来说,建议迁移到以下几种主流且受支持的 Linux 发行版,具体选择取决于业务需求、兼容性、运维习惯和长期支持策略。
以下是推荐的替代方案:
✅ 1. Alibaba Cloud Linux(阿里云官方推荐)
- 特点:
- 阿里云自研的 Linux 发行版,专为云环境优化。
- 免费使用,无需额外授权费用。
- 与 CentOS/RHEL 高度兼容(基于 RHEL 源码构建)。
- 提供长期支持(LTS),内核性能优化,适合容器、虚拟化等场景。
- 深度集成阿里云基础设施(如 ECS、E-HPC、ACK 等)。
- 适用场景:阿里云 ECS 用户首选,尤其适合追求稳定、高性能和无缝迁移的用户。
- 版本:
- Alibaba Cloud Linux 2(基于 CentOS 7 兼容)
- Alibaba Cloud Linux 3(基于 CentOS Stream / RHEL 9 兼容)
📌 推荐指数:⭐⭐⭐⭐⭐
✅ 2. Anolis OS(龙蜥操作系统)
- 特点:
- 由开放原子开源基金会主导,阿里牵头开发。
- 100% 兼容 RHEL/CentOS 生态。
- 提供长期支持(LTS 版本支持到 2029 年)。
- 开源、免费,社区活跃。
- 支持 ARM64、x86_64 架构,适合国产化替代。
- 适用场景:希望保持 CentOS 使用体验,同时获得长期支持的企业用户。
- 官网:https://openanolis.cn/
📌 推荐指数:⭐⭐⭐⭐⭐
✅ 3. Rocky Linux
- 特点:
- 由 CentOS 创始人 Gregory Kurtzer 创建,目标是成为“真正的 CentOS 替代品”。
- 与 RHEL 完全二进制兼容。
- 社区驱动,稳定性高,企业级应用广泛。
- 支持周期长(RHEL 同步支持约 10 年)。
- 适用场景:原 CentOS 用户希望平滑迁移,偏好国际主流发行版。
- 官网:https://rockylinux.org/
📌 推荐指数:⭐⭐⭐⭐☆
✅ 4. Oracle Linux
- 特点:
- Oracle 提供,与 RHEL 完全兼容。
- 免费使用,包括更新和补丁(即使不买支持服务)。
- 提供 UEK(Unbreakable Enterprise Kernel)内核,性能优化好。
- 阿里云市场提供官方镜像。
- 注意:虽然免费,但部分高级功能需付费支持。
- 适用场景:对数据库或 Oracle 生态有依赖的用户。
📌 推荐指数:⭐⭐⭐⭐
⚠️ 不推荐:CentOS Stream
- 虽然 Red Hat 官方将 CentOS Stream 定位为 RHEL 的上游开发分支,但它不是稳定的生产环境推荐系统。
- 更新频繁,可能存在不稳定风险。
- 适合作为开发测试用途,不适合关键业务系统。
迁移建议(阿里云用户):
| 需求 | 推荐系统 |
|---|---|
| 最佳兼容性 + 阿里云优化 | ✅ Alibaba Cloud Linux 3 |
| 国产化/自主可控 | ✅ Anolis OS |
| 国际主流 + 社区支持 | ✅ Rocky Linux |
| 数据库/Oracle 生态 | ✅ Oracle Linux |
迁移步骤简要:
- 评估应用兼容性(如软件包、内核模块、SELinux 策略等)。
- 在测试环境验证新系统。
- 备份现有系统和数据。
- 使用阿里云镜像市场部署新系统,或通过 P2V 工具迁移。
- 逐步切换生产环境,监控稳定性。
总结:
对于 阿里云用户,最推荐的是 Alibaba Cloud Linux 或 Anolis OS,两者均由阿里深度参与,兼容性强、长期支持、免费且针对云环境优化。若更信任国际社区,则可选 Rocky Linux。
如有进一步需求(如迁移工具、脚本、镜像地址),可继续提问。
云计算导航